The guide is for engineers and surveyors already familiar with inspecting, appraising and reporting upon buildings and associated structures.

It is an update of the popular Guide to surveys and inspections of buildings and similar structures (1991) and provides guidance on the overall methods to the approach and reporting of inspections, including the safety and legal considerations surrounding them.

The guide is succinct and a handy pocket-size for use before and on-site during an inspection/survey; it is ring-bound for ease of use and printed on durable, water-resistant paper.
